JUVENTUS

It has been another busy summer for Juventus. Antonio Labbate assesses the transfer work of director general Beppe Marotta

Football-italia :  CLUB TRAN$FER R£VI€W - Juventus  Vucinicjuventus460

Best signing…

Mirko Vucinic

Targeted after Juventus failed to land Sergio Aguero or Giuseppe Rossi, Vucinic arrives at a fraction of their asking prices but much closer to them in terms of quality. His inconsistency at Roma may have been frustrating, but the Montenegro international has undoubted ability when he wants to showcase it.

Questionable purchase…

Reto Ziegler
A Bosman arrival from Sampdoria, he was signed at the request of previous boss Gigi Del Neri. Ziegler struggled to impress in pre-season, so much so that the club were willing to sell him to Trabzonspor. Not in the plans of tactician Antonio Conte, Ziegler is not the answer to Juve’s problems at left-back.

Value for money…

Emanuele Giaccherini
Signed on a co-ownership agreement from Cesena for just €3m, the little Giaccherini could be a valuable resource for boss Conte. The tactician isn’t shy in replacing wingers during games and the Italian could be very useful, especially from the bench, in a number of attacking positions.

The one that got away…

Sergio Aguero
Juventus made no secret of their desire to sign a “top player” and Aguero was their prime target. The potential costs involved always suggested that the Italian club would fail to land the Argentine, especially with no Champions League football on offer. He eventually joined Manchester City.

They should have signed…

Juan Manuel Vargas
Instead of buying three left-sided midfielders as they did, there is a school of thought that the Turin giants should have just concentrated their efforts on one proven Serie A player – Juan Manuel Vargas. The Fiorentina man was linked, but that was as far as it went. A missed opportunity.

They’ll miss…

Alberto Aquilani
He probably did enough on loan last season to warrant the faith of the club, but, thanks to the arrivals of Andrea Pirlo and Conte, he wasn’t given it. Juve may not necessarily miss him in the short term, but a fully fit Aquilani is surely too good a player to have let go. Italian champions Milan picked him up instead.

Players in…
Pirlo (m, Milan) Ziegler (d, Sampdoria), Pazienza (m, Napoli), Marrone (m, Siena), Lichtsteiner (d, Lazio), Pasquato (m, Modena), Almiron (m, Bari), Ekdal (m, Bologna), Vidal (m, Bayer Leverkusen), Vucinic (a, Roma), Amauri (a, Parma), Estigarribia (m, Newell's), Giaccherini (m, Cesena), Elia (m, Hamburg)

Players out…
Salihamidzic (m, Wolfsburg), Rinaudo (d, Napoli), Traorè (d, Arsenal), Aquilani (m, Liverpool), Felipe Melo (m, Galatasaray), Sissoko (m, PSG), Martinez (m, Cesena), Almiron (m, Catania), Ekdal (m, Cagliari), Grygera (d, Fulham), Pasquato (m, Lecce), Giandonato (m, Lecce)

Verdict…
There are two or three buys that look very decent, but this unbalanced Juventus squad isn’t complete. The defence is a major concern seeing as it’s one centre-back short and there is a lack of quality options at full-back. Meanwhile, Marotta’s inability to sell means the attack is wildly overcrowded. There is also a massive question mark over whether Pirlo is the type of central midfielder truly suited to Conte’s style of play. The championship ahead will ultimately judge the work of Marotta.
